Govt Finalizes Plan to Provide 116,000 Electric Bikes in 2-Year Installments
To make transportation affordable and environment-friendly, the government has approved the distribution of 116,000 electric bikes. These e-bikes will be given on easy 2-year installments, making them accessible to the common people, especially youth and daily commuters.
This initiative aims to promote eco-friendly electric vehicles instead of fuel-based bikes, which are costly to maintain and harmful to the environment.
EV Policy Announcement Expected on Independence Day
According to official sources, the Electric Vehicle (EV) Policy is in its final stages. Prime Minister Shehbaz Sharif is expected to officially launch the scheme on August 14, 2025, during the Independence Day celebrations.
The scheme is being designed in collaboration with the State Bank of Pakistan and the Pakistan Banks’ Association, ensuring a proper banking system is in place for easy financing and installment collection.

Subsidy Details for Electric Bikes and Rickshaws
Each electric bike will come with a government subsidy of Rs. 50,000. The estimated price of an electric bike is Rs. 2,50,000, meaning the buyer will only need to pay Rs. 2,00,000 in easy monthly installments.
This subsidy also applies to electric rickshaws, allowing more people to switch to electric transport.
Eligibility Criteria for Applicants
To benefit from the Electric Bike Scheme 2025, applicants must meet the following basic criteria:
- Age limit: 18 to 65 years
- Valid CNIC: Must be a Pakistani citizen with valid national identity
- Further eligibility requirements such as bank account, income proof, etc., may be announced during the policy launch
The scheme is expected to focus on students, government employees, and low-income earners, making clean mobility accessible to all.

Licensed Companies & Production Goals
The government has already granted licenses to 17 electric bike manufacturing companies in Pakistan. These companies will begin local production under the new policy, ensuring availability of bikes and creating job opportunities.
The policy sets a target of 30% electric vehicle penetration by 2030, meaning nearly one-third of all vehicles on the road should be electric within the next five years.

Long-Term Vision of Electric Vehicle Policy
The new EV policy not only focuses on electric bikes but also aims for long-term transformation of Pakistan’s entire vehicle fleet. As per official targets:
- 22.13 lakh (2.2 million+) electric vehicles will be on the roads by 2030
- 90% of all vehicles will be electric by 2040
- 100% zero-emission vehicle fleet is expected by 2060
These goals highlight the government’s commitment to fight climate change and adopt modern, energy-efficient technologies.
